School Overview

Coleman Elem. is a public school located in St Joseph, Missouri. It is a school in St. Joseph School District district.

According to the Missouri state assessment result, about 32% of students are proficient in Math learning and about 42%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 425 students through grade KG to 6. The students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1 where a total of 32 teachers are teaching for the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 32 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Coleman Elem. and the students to teacher ratio is 13 to 1. All teachers are certified. 93.8%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.
